Bidet Repair Service Price Ranges
Typical low-high price ranges for bidet repair services vary depending on the project complexity and parts involved.
$150 - $300 for common repairs such as leak fixes or component replacements.
$300 - $600 for more extensive repairs, including electronic or mechanical system overhauls.
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Leak Repair | $150 - $250 |
| Flush Mechanism Fix | $150 - $300 |
| Electronic Component Replacement | $200 - $500 |
| Seat or Cover Replacement | $100 - $200 |
| Water Supply Line Repair | $150 - $300 |
| Full System Overhaul | $300 - $600 |
| Sensor or Control Panel Repair | $200 - $500 |
What affects the cost
Several factors can influence the overall expense of a bidet repair project. Understanding these elements can help in comparing options and estimating potential costs.
- Materials: The type and quality of replacement parts or components needed for repair.
- Size and scope: The extent of the repair, including whether it involves a simple fix or a more extensive replacement.
- Labor complexity: The difficulty level of accessing and repairing the bidet, which can vary based on installation setup.
- Permitting: Whether local permits are required for certain repairs, potentially adding to the overall cost.
- Extras: Additional services or parts, such as upgrades or accessories, that may be included in the repair process.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or repairs (e.g., leak fix, nozzle adjustment) | $50 - $150 |
| Replacement of individual components (e.g., valve, seat) | $100 - $300 |
| Complete bidet unit replacement | $300 - $800 |
| Extensive repairs or upgrades (e.g., plumbing reroute, advanced features) | $500 - $1,500 |
This table provides general cost ranges for different scopes of bidet repair projects to assist in comparison and planning.
